A court in Uttar Pradesh's Shamli district has sentenced a police sub-inspector and his parents to two years imprisonment for harassing his wife for dowry.
Chief Judicial Magistrate Raj Magal Singh Yadav has also imposed a fine of Rs 5,000 on the convicts.
Rekha was being harassed for dowry demands for many years, her lawyer said. The couple got married in 2007.
